What Are The Advantages Of Using Microsoft Windows?

    The core advantages are:


    • Over 90% of the world's computer using population uses Windows. This means there are plenty of users who can answer your questions or have questions just like yours. This also leads to the other many advantages.

    • Lots of different software available for it

    • Lots of games available for it

    • Widest hardware support

    • All businesses use it

    • It is inexpensive compared to OSX (Mac) to purchase

    • There are many jobs surrounding the use, maintenance, management and securing of Windows


    The opponents of Microsoft will also tell you that:

    • Windows has to be patched all the time

    • Has no security

    • Is buggy / Crashes


    The truth of those statements is that with over 90% of the world's market, they are an easy target to attack and learn about. They got to be number one because of easy to use software, better marketing message, and cost. Patching ALL operating systems is a necessity. OSX and Linux will both have well over 100MB of mandatory updates following a fresh installation of their latest operating system revision at this point in time.

    Security is in the eye of the beholder. Microsoft made Windows easy for the home user to make use of. Ease of use doesn't always give the best security. Truth be told, there are some very easy things to do to give your Windows system a near miniscule attack surface that could be done by anyone with 20 minutes to kill.

    Buggy and Crashing... Well unlike OSX which runs on only one hardware platform with drivers written solely by Apple for Apple in an Apple platform does lend itself to running pretty well. So that is a harder point to argue. Plus, Microsoft also has to account for years worth of old software that people want to use from previous operating systems. Mac users were told to get new stuff and start over. I have seen all operating systems crash and it is usually because of poorly written that an operating system crashes.
